Which of the following is not a true statement regarding isometric
exercises? - ANSWER-Isometric exercises are considered
comprehensive because several muscle groups can be
strengthened simultaneously
Improper posture can be the result of a weakness in the
abdominal wall as well as in the musculature of the upper back
and neck. Identifying and correcting improper posture is a goal of
all elementary physical education programs. Of the following,
what is the best evidence that a lateral deviation in posture
exists? - ANSWER-One shoulder is higher than the other
A Fitnessgram is a complete exercise and fitness program for
elementary students. The assessment portion of the Fitnessgram
tests aerobic capacity, body composition, and muscular fitness.
The benefits of utilizing a Fitnessgram report card in an
elementary physical education program would include all of the
following except: - ANSWER-Providing group exercise
recommendations based on assessment results

Many exercises are considered reasonably safe, but can be
potentially harmful when executed incorrectly. Which one of the
following exercises is considered the safest to perform? -
ANSWER-Curl-ups to develop the upper abdominal muscles
if a third-grade student cannot sustain the locomotor movement of
skipping for a distance of fifty feet, one of the best methods to
improve this skill is to: - ANSWER-Individualize the instruction by
breaking down the pattern and reinforcing the components
Which of the following is a nontraditional game that can be safely
taught in an elementary physical education program? A. Roller
skating B. Dodge ball C. Frisbee golf D. Skateboarding -
ANSWER-Frisbee golf
In planning a physical education activity for an elementary school,
which of the following activities might present the most probable
religious objection to the activity? - ANSWER-Teaching a folk
dance as part of a comprehensive dance and fitness activity

What would be the primary purpose for a physical education
teacher to instruct her 3rd grade students to point to the scapula,
patella, and Achilles tendon while performing a stretching
exercise? - ANSWER-To connect physical skills with
interdisciplinary knowledge
All children grow and develop at different rates. Which of the
following would have the least impact on a child's physical body
type? A. Nutrition B. Heredity C. Environment D. Exercise -
ANSWER-Environment
Which of the following is the best example of a fine motor skill that
would be taught in a comprehensive upper-primary physical
education program? - ANSWER-Putting a spin on a football throw
Teachers need to reinforce the reasons why basic nutritional
guidelines are important in maintaining a healthy lifestyle. Which
of the following is an incorrect statement regarding nutritional
health for adolescents? - ANSWER-Protein should be the
principal source of calories in the diet

What is the physical-fitness rationale for testing middle school
students with timed, one-minute, bent-knee sit-ups? - ANSWER-
To evaluate abdominal-muscle strength and endurance
A female teenager is considered obese when her body fat (body-
mass index) is higher than what percentile of there teens in her
same age group and same gender? - ANSWER-95th percentile
Which of the following best describes an appropriate guideline for
planning a physical education activity? - ANSWER-Proportional
emphasis should be placed on basic movement rhythmics, stunts
and tumbling, and selected sports
Physical education teachers must understand the impact of
substance abuse on the physical and emotional well-being of their
students. Which of the following is true regarding one of the
underlying causes of substance abuse in middle school? -
ANSWER-Substance abuse is often an attempt by teens to cope
with stress-related problems
